Q: Is 50,524,101 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 50,524,101 is a composite number.

Why is 50,524,101 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 50,524,101 can be evenly divided by 1 3 9 27 1,871,263 5,613,789 16,841,367 and 50,524,101, with no remainder.

Since 50,524,101 cannot be divided by just 1 and 50,524,101, it is a composite number.
